Screen blanking when riding minecart around corner
When you ride around a corner and blocks are at eye level, the screen blacks out temporarily.
In older versions, you would take damage at the same time.
To replicate, recreate the design in the images. (The red wool can be replaced with any block.) I believe this issue may be related to MC-7464.

The hitbox of all five minecart varients (minecart, hopper, chest, furnace, and TNT) do not behave as expected when changing direction, or traveling around corner rails, often times allowing their hitbox to be positioned inside or over blocks.
Steps to Reproduce:
(This is a very rudamentary display of this issue)
- Build:

(Regular command block is below the pressure plate) - Use this command in the Command Block:
/say minecart
Expected & Observed Results:
- The minecart will travel around the corner, and the /say command will be run.
- /say would not be run, as the minecart should travel around the corner rail, avoiding the pressure plate entirely.
Causes Behavior:
When traveling around corners, minecarts can; derail, stop, slow down, be redirected, explode prematurely (TNT), detach connected minecarts (Furnace), not pull connected minecarts (Furnace), deposit items into adjacent hoppers (Chest, Hopper), collide with nearby minecarts, clip passengers into blocks (Regular), and 'skip' over corner rails.

The minecarts with player drives diagonally through the corner block, the player suffocates for a short time.
As of 1.5, it seems like the player doesn't take damage, but still loses vision.
Confirmed in 13w11a.
Removing the block on the inside of the corner seems to alleviate the issue in most cases.

This happens because minecarts 'cut corners' and visually go through solid blocks. I attached a screenshot of a minecart 'cutting corners'. It affects 1.8.2-pre6.
